Kingbird Pond Trail crosses a dry area studded with ceanothus shrubs

Ceanothus bushes stay green all summer, through the drought months, and can put on an incredibly vivid and fragrant flower show for a few weeks in the spring. The whole bush will become white or blue, depending on the flower colour.

I'd love to see this area at that time.
